Home
last modified time | relevance | path

Searched refs:src2 (Results 1 – 18 of 18) sorted by relevance

/PHP-7.4/ext/pcre/pcre2lib/sljit/
H A DsljitNativePPC_32.c53 if (dst != src2) in emit_single_op()
54 return push_inst(compiler, OR | S(src2) | A(dst) | B(src2)); in emit_single_op()
68 SLJIT_ASSERT(dst == src2); in emit_single_op()
81 SLJIT_ASSERT(dst == src2); in emit_single_op()
87 return push_inst(compiler, NOR | RC(flags) | S(src2) | A(dst) | B(src2)); in emit_single_op()
106 SLJIT_ASSERT(src2 == TMP_REG2); in emit_single_op()
119 SLJIT_ASSERT(src2 == TMP_REG2); in emit_single_op()
152 SLJIT_ASSERT(src2 == TMP_REG2); in emit_single_op()
175 SLJIT_ASSERT(src2 == TMP_REG2); in emit_single_op()
182 SLJIT_ASSERT(src2 == TMP_REG2); in emit_single_op()
[all …]
H A DsljitNativePPC_64.c124 src2 = TMP_REG2; \
135 src2 = TMP_REG2; \
152 if (dst != src2) in emit_single_op()
153 return push_inst(compiler, OR | S(src2) | A(dst) | B(src2)); in emit_single_op()
165 SLJIT_ASSERT(dst == src2); in emit_single_op()
180 SLJIT_ASSERT(dst == src2); in emit_single_op()
193 SLJIT_ASSERT(dst == src2); in emit_single_op()
200 return push_inst(compiler, NOR | RC(flags) | S(src2) | A(dst) | B(src2)); in emit_single_op()
227 src2 = TMP_REG2; in emit_single_op()
238 SLJIT_ASSERT(src2 == TMP_REG2); in emit_single_op()
[all …]
H A DsljitNativeMIPS_32.c80 if (dst != src2) in emit_single_op()
99 SLJIT_ASSERT(dst == src2); in emit_single_op()
125 FAIL_IF(push_inst(compiler, NOR | S(src2) | T(src2) | DA(EQUAL_FLAG), EQUAL_FLAG)); in emit_single_op()
127 FAIL_IF(push_inst(compiler, NOR | S(src2) | T(src2) | D(dst), DR(dst))); in emit_single_op()
161 if (src2 >= 0) in emit_single_op()
170 if (src2 >= 0) in emit_single_op()
211 if (src2 >= 0) in emit_single_op()
240 src2 = TMP_REG2; in emit_single_op()
262 src2 = TMP_REG2; in emit_single_op()
303 if (src2 >= 0) in emit_single_op()
[all …]
H A DsljitNativeMIPS_64.c140 if (src2 >= 32) { \
143 src2 -= 32; \
170 if (dst != src2) in emit_single_op()
218 FAIL_IF(push_inst(compiler, NOR | S(src2) | T(src2) | D(dst), DR(dst))); in emit_single_op()
252 if (src2 >= 0) in emit_single_op()
261 if (src2 >= 0) in emit_single_op()
302 if (src2 >= 0) in emit_single_op()
331 src2 = TMP_REG2; in emit_single_op()
353 src2 = TMP_REG2; in emit_single_op()
394 if (src2 >= 0) in emit_single_op()
[all …]
H A DsljitNativeSPARC_32.c36 #define ARG2(flags, src2) ((flags & SRC2_IMM) ? IMM(src2) : S2(src2)) argument
39 sljit_s32 dst, sljit_s32 src1, sljit_sw src2) in emit_single_op() argument
49 if (dst != src2) in emit_single_op()
50 return push_inst(compiler, OR | D(dst) | S1(0) | S2(src2), DR(dst)); in emit_single_op()
58 return push_inst(compiler, AND | D(dst) | S1(src2) | IMM(0xff), DR(dst)); in emit_single_op()
59 FAIL_IF(push_inst(compiler, SLL | D(dst) | S1(src2) | IMM(24), DR(dst))); in emit_single_op()
62 else if (dst != src2) in emit_single_op()
70 FAIL_IF(push_inst(compiler, SLL | D(dst) | S1(src2) | IMM(16), DR(dst))); in emit_single_op()
73 else if (dst != src2) in emit_single_op()
83 FAIL_IF(push_inst(compiler, SUB | SET_FLAGS | D(0) | S1(src2) | S2(0), SET_FLAGS)); in emit_single_op()
[all …]
H A DsljitNativeX86_common.c1618 if (src2 & SLJIT_IMM) {
1630 if (src2 & SLJIT_IMM) {
1698 if (src2 & SLJIT_IMM) {
1836 src2 = dst_r;
1870 if (dst_r != src2)
2031 if (src2 & SLJIT_IMM) {
2131 if (src2 & SLJIT_IMM) {
2166 if ((src2 & SLJIT_IMM) || (src2 == SLJIT_PREF_SHIFT_REG)) {
2255 if (src2 & SLJIT_IMM) {
2638 src2 = src1;
[all …]
H A DsljitNativeARM_32.c530 sljit_uw src2; in inline_set_const() local
533 if (src2) { in inline_set_const()
543 if (src2) { in inline_set_const()
1127 return push_inst(compiler, CMN | SET_FLAGS | RN(src1) | ((src2 & SRC2_IMM) ? src2 : RM(src2))); in emit_single_op()
1137 return push_inst(compiler, CMP | SET_FLAGS | RN(src1) | ((src2 & SRC2_IMM) ? src2 : RM(src2))); in emit_single_op()
1139 | RD(dst) | RN(src1) | ((src2 & SRC2_IMM) ? src2 : RM(src2))); in emit_single_op()
1144 | RD(dst) | RN(src1) | ((src2 & SRC2_IMM) ? src2 : RM(src2))); in emit_single_op()
1160 | RD(dst) | RN(src1) | ((src2 & SRC2_IMM) ? src2 : RM(src2))); in emit_single_op()
1524 src1 = src2; in emit_op()
1532 src1 = src2; in emit_op()
[all …]
H A DsljitNativeTILEGX_64.c1575 if (dst != src2) in emit_single_op()
1627 FAIL_IF(NOR(EQUAL_FLAG, reg_map[src2], reg_map[src2])); in emit_single_op()
1629 FAIL_IF(NOR(reg_map[dst], reg_map[src2], reg_map[src2])); in emit_single_op()
1646 if (src2 < 0) in emit_single_op()
1654 if (src2 >= 0) in emit_single_op()
1669 if (src2 < 0) in emit_single_op()
1716 if (src2 >= 0) in emit_single_op()
1751 src2 = TMP_REG2; in emit_single_op()
1759 if (src2 < 0) in emit_single_op()
1988 src1 = src2; in emit_op()
[all …]
H A DsljitNativePPC_common.c1063 sljit_s32 src2, sljit_sw src2w) in emit_op() argument
1098 if (FAST_IS_REG(src2)) { in emit_op()
1099 src2_r = src2; in emit_op()
1105 else if (src2 & SLJIT_IMM) { in emit_op()
1345 src2 = TMP_ZERO; in sljit_emit_op2()
1353 if (src2 & SLJIT_IMM) in sljit_emit_op2()
1528 if (src2 & SLJIT_IMM) { in sljit_emit_op2()
1758 if (src2 & SLJIT_MEM) { in sljit_emit_fop1_cmp()
1760 src2 = TMP_FREG2; in sljit_emit_fop1_cmp()
1836 if (src2 & SLJIT_MEM) { in sljit_emit_fop2()
[all …]
H A DsljitNativeMIPS_common.c1134 src1 = src2; in emit_op()
1136 src2 = SLJIT_IMM; in emit_op()
1165 src2_r = src2; in emit_op()
1418 if (src2 & SLJIT_IMM) in sljit_emit_op2()
1604 src2 = TMP_FREG2; in sljit_emit_fop1_cmp()
1706 src2 = TMP_FREG2; in sljit_emit_fop2()
1729 src2 = TMP_FREG2; in sljit_emit_fop2()
1926 src2 = TMP_REG2; \
1929 src2 = 0; \
1954 src2 = TMP_REG2; in sljit_emit_cmp()
[all …]
H A DsljitNativeSPARC_common.c753 src1 = src2; in emit_op()
755 src2 = SLJIT_IMM; in emit_op()
781 if (FAST_IS_REG(src2)) { in emit_op()
782 src2_r = src2; in emit_op()
787 else if (src2 & SLJIT_IMM) { in emit_op()
966 if (src2 & SLJIT_IMM) in sljit_emit_op2()
1092 if (src2 & SLJIT_MEM) { in sljit_emit_fop1_cmp()
1094 src2 = TMP_FREG2; in sljit_emit_fop1_cmp()
1182 if (src2 & SLJIT_MEM) { in sljit_emit_fop2()
1185 src2 = TMP_FREG2; in sljit_emit_fop2()
[all …]
H A DsljitLir.c1452 FUNCTION_FCHECK(src2, src2w); in check_sljit_emit_fop1_cmp()
1540 FUNCTION_FCHECK(src2, src2w); in check_sljit_emit_fop2()
1698 FUNCTION_FCHECK(src2, src2w); in check_sljit_emit_fcmp()
2135 src1 = src2; in sljit_emit_cmp()
2137 src2 = SLJIT_IMM; in sljit_emit_cmp()
2176 src1 = src2; in sljit_emit_cmp()
2177 src2 = tmp_src; in sljit_emit_cmp()
2435 SLJIT_UNUSED_ARG(src2); in sljit_emit_op2()
2499 SLJIT_UNUSED_ARG(src2); in sljit_emit_fop2()
2538 SLJIT_UNUSED_ARG(src2); in sljit_emit_cmp()
[all …]
H A DsljitNativeARM_64.c1265 sljit_s32 src2, sljit_sw src2w) in sljit_emit_op2() argument
1295 if (src2 & SLJIT_MEM) { in sljit_emit_op2()
1297 src2 = TMP_REG2; in sljit_emit_op2()
1305 if (src2 & SLJIT_IMM) in sljit_emit_op2()
1308 src2w = src2; in sljit_emit_op2()
1484 sljit_s32 src2, sljit_sw src2w) in sljit_emit_fop1_cmp() argument
1494 if (src2 & SLJIT_MEM) { in sljit_emit_fop1_cmp()
1496 src2 = TMP_FREG2; in sljit_emit_fop1_cmp()
1550 sljit_s32 src2, sljit_sw src2w) in sljit_emit_fop2() argument
1566 if (src2 & SLJIT_MEM) { in sljit_emit_fop2()
[all …]
H A DsljitNativeARM_T2_32.c1430 sljit_s32 src2, sljit_sw src2w) in sljit_emit_op2() argument
1438 ADJUST_LOCAL_OFFSET(src2, src2w); in sljit_emit_op2()
1455 if (src2 & SLJIT_IMM) in sljit_emit_op2()
1457 else if (src2 & SLJIT_MEM) { in sljit_emit_op2()
1463 src2w = src2; in sljit_emit_op2()
1626 sljit_s32 src2, sljit_sw src2w) in sljit_emit_fop1_cmp() argument
1635 if (src2 & SLJIT_MEM) { in sljit_emit_fop1_cmp()
1637 src2 = TMP_FREG2; in sljit_emit_fop1_cmp()
1694 sljit_s32 src2, sljit_sw src2w) in sljit_emit_fop2() argument
1711 if (src2 & SLJIT_MEM) { in sljit_emit_fop2()
[all …]
H A DsljitLir.h1024 sljit_s32 src2, sljit_sw src2w);
1122 sljit_s32 src2, sljit_sw src2w);
1245 sljit_s32 src2, sljit_sw src2w);
1259 sljit_s32 src2, sljit_sw src2w);
/PHP-7.4/Zend/
H A Dzend_compile.h809 …nd_mangle_property_name(const char *src1, size_t src1_length, const char *src2, size_t src2_length…
H A Dzend_compile.c1211 …nd_mangle_property_name(const char *src1, size_t src1_length, const char *src2, size_t src2_length… in zend_mangle_property_name() argument
1218 memcpy(ZSTR_VAL(prop_name) + 1 + src1_length + 1, src2, src2_length+1); in zend_mangle_property_name()
/PHP-7.4/ext/pcre/pcre2lib/
H A Dpcre2_jit_compile.c614 #define OP2(op, dst, dstw, src1, src1w, src2, src2w) \ argument
615 sljit_emit_op2(compiler, (op), (dst), (dstw), (src1), (src1w), (src2), (src2w))
628 #define CMP(type, src1, src1w, src2, src2w) \ argument
629 sljit_emit_cmp(compiler, (type), (src1), (src1w), (src2), (src2w))
630 #define CMPTO(type, src1, src1w, src2, src2w, label) \ argument
631 sljit_set_label(sljit_emit_cmp(compiler, (type), (src1), (src1w), (src2), (src2w)), (label))

Completed in 204 milliseconds